Bedford, NH (September 11, 2026) – A collision with injuries was reported near Wallace Road and Nashua Road at about 2:04 p.m. on Wednesday, September 9.
The initial alert confirmed that someone was hurt but did not identify the patient or describe the medical needs.
Some roads near the intersection were closed or partially closed while emergency units worked nearby. Drivers were advised to avoid the intersection for the time being.

Why Can One Intersection Closure Affect Several Nearby Roads?
When traffic cannot move normally through a junction, vehicles may be redirected onto nearby streets. Those alternate routes can quickly become congested, especially when they normally carry less traffic.
Partial closures can also create changing lane patterns and unexpected turns. Drivers approaching from different directions may need to merge, stop, or follow temporary directions with less notice than usual.
The effects can extend beyond the immediate intersection as traffic backs up along connecting roads. Slower speeds, extra following distance, and attention to temporary traffic controls can help motorists adjust safely until normal travel patterns return.
